Education for Insurance Jobs

Education for Insurance Jobs

Insurance Underwriters

Most insurance underwriters have a bachelor’s degree in a related field such as business, finance, or economics. Some employers also require underwriters to have a professional designation such as the Certified Insurance Counselor (CIC) or the Associate in Risk Management (ARM).

Claims Adjusters

Claims adjusters typically have at least a high school diploma or equivalent. Some employers may require adjusters to have a college degree in a related field. In addition, many claims adjusters obtain professional designations such as the Associate in Claims (AIC) or the Certified Claims Professional (CCP).

Insurance Agents

Insurance agents typically have at least a high school diploma or equivalent. However, some states require agents to have a college degree. In addition, all agents must be licensed by the state in which they work.

Salaries for Insurance Jobs

The salaries for insurance jobs vary depending on the experience, education, and specific position. However, according to the Bureau of Labor Statistics, the median annual salary for insurance underwriters is $68,660, the median annual salary for claims adjusters is $62,780, and the median annual salary for insurance agents is $52,890.
